I am considering a quick run to Colorado for flash flood intercept. A flash flood watch is in effect for the burn scar areas like the Cameron Peak and East Troublesome Fire scars. If a storm dumps over 0.75" of rainfall in one hour on one of these burn scars, then a life-threatening flash flood with debris flow is very possible. Watch out along the Poudre Canyon this afternoon, and also around the East Troublesome burn scar around Grandby, CO. These are very dangerous, so hikers and campers and anyone near a flash flood warning tomorrow in CO and UT/AZ should be careful!
